About The Mathworks

The MathWorks, Inc. is an American software company that specializes in mathematical computing software. The company was founded in 1984 and is headquartered in Natick, Massachusetts. The MathWorks offers a range of products, including MATLAB, Simulink, and Stateflow, which are used in engineering, science, and mathematics. The company serves customers in over 100 countries and has partnerships with major technology companies such as Microsoft and Intel.
